Spin-Dependent O(2) Binding to Hemoglobin
[Image: see text] We report results of our study on the mechanism of spin-dependent O(2) binding to hemoglobin, which we represent as FePIm (Fe = iron, P = porphyrin, Im = imidazole). This involves the transition between two states, viz., the oxyhemoglobin state and the deoxyhemoglobin state. The de...
